The Monthly Grind

The Monthly Grind was created in 1990 as a monthly open mic meets coffee house performance series, running from September through May. The Monthly Grind, a fiscally sponsored program of the Ketchikan Area Arts and Humanities Council, is an all volunteer operation, including a Producer for each performance, dessert table organizers, ticket takers, sound, and of course the performers. The Monthly Grind is one of the essential events in Ketchikan that provides opportunities for young and old(er) to perform for a live audience, and which creates community and pride of place.

*Almost* always the third Saturday of the Month - always at the Saxman Tribal House - always at 7pm.

Tickets are $5 for adults, $1 for youth under 12. If you bring a homemade dessert you will get your $5 back if you want it. Bring your own mug for tea and coffee and help keep waste to a minimum.
